Situated in Milan, this charming hotel for R 1,430 per night is a great choice for your next trip. Offering free WiFi in public areas and a patio with gazebo, Hotel Centrale is in Milan. It is 900 metres from Sondrio Metro, with direct links to the Rho FieraMilano exhibition centre and to Milan Cathedral.

The hotel is further away from the train station than we expected. But there is lots of lovely bars around the hotel and laundromat is not far. The beds were clean and comfortable and the wifi strong in the room. The room was well cleaned each day. The staff were very lovely and so very sweet. Our daughter was sick 2 nights in a row and they helped us out with clean sheets and extra towels in the middle of the night and checked in on how she was every morning.
There isn’t a lift so you have to haul up several flights of stairs. The bathroom was clean but the shower cubicle itself wasn’t, there was calcium build up and mould on the shower head, which wouldn’t stay up. And the door was broken to the very very teeny tiny cubicle!! There was also mould around the window frame but that is common with the heating/condensation in winter. The breakfast is basic, brioche and coffee, if you are slow or it’s busy you’ll miss out. But if you get it they are fresh and the coffee tasty.
